Neurofeedback: A Pathway to Calm

For individuals struggling with nervousness, finding effective solutions can be a challenging task. Traditional approaches often provide modest results, leaving many exploring for alternative options. Neurofeedback emerges as a hopeful solution, offering a groundbreaking approach to reducing anxiety symptoms by regulating brainwave activity.

Neurofeedback utilizes immediate analysis of brainwaves, providing individuals with visual cues of their mental states. By learning of these rhythms, participants can intentionally modify their brainwaves, promoting a state of serenity.

The procedure typically involves using a headset that measures brainwave activity. This data is then displayed in a stimulating manner, allowing participants to monitor their progress in real time. Through ongoing practice, individuals can enhance their ability to control their mental state, leading to a reduction in anxiety symptoms.
